[0067] First go to figure 1 , An exemplary photoacoustic sensing device 100 for non-invasive measurement of blood parameters of a subject 102 is shown. The photoacoustic sensing device 100 includes a photoacoustic sensor 104, a first sensor processing module 112, a second sensor processing module 116, and a third sensor processing module 118. The photoacoustic sensing device 100 may optionally include the light source 108, or this may be provided separately.
[0068] The light source 108 (e.g., a laser, such as a laser diode) is configured to emit light 110 toward the subject 102 (or otherwise a target area of the subject, such as image 3 , Figure 5 with Figure 8 Shown in more detail in). When the light 110 from the light source 108 illuminates the area of the subject 102, the photoacoustic sensor 104 picks up the induced photoacoustic signal (for example, sound wave) 106.
